Please use G_find_raster2() always (similarly for the other G_find_* functions). G_find_raster() exists for backward compatibility only. Having it modify the map name in-place has been the source of countless bugs. Note that the first argument to G_find_raster() is "char *", rather than "const char *", so if you have a "const" string you must use G_find_raster2(). Even if the string isn't explicitly declared "const", the fact that it may be modified means that if you need to retain the original value, you have to explicitly copy it. -- Glynn Clements <gl...@gclements.plus.com> _______________________________________________ grass-dev mailing list grass-dev@lists.osgeo.org http://lists.osgeo.org/mailman/listinfo/grass-dev
